Appointment & Client Experience Manager

London | Up to £60,000 + benefits

An exciting opportunity for an experienced client experience professional to join a prestigious luxury retailer in a senior front-of-house position.

This role is responsible for ensuring a seamless and exceptional experience for every client, from arrival through to departure. You will coordinate the movement of clients and staff, oversee the Host team and ensure every appointment is meticulously prepared.

Think of the role as a maître d' within an exceptional luxury environment - anticipating requirements, coordinating the team and ensuring every detail is taken care of.

Key Responsibilities

Coordinate the smooth movement and flow of clients throughout the environment.

Manage and coordinate the Host/front-of-house team.

Ensure appointments, client desks and service areas are fully prepared.

Liaise with client-facing teams to ensure everyone is briefed ahead of appointments.

Manage schedules, staff allocation and daily client activity.

Support VIP and high-profile client visits and events.

Maintain exceptional presentation and service standards.

Anticipate client requirements and resolve issues quickly and discreetly.

Use Excel and internal systems to manage schedules and information.

Support and develop the Host team to deliver consistently exceptional service.

About You

We are looking for someone with experience in a luxury, premium hospitality, private members' club, concierge, aviation or high-end retail environment.

You will have:

Experience working with HNW/UHNW clients or within a luxury service environment.

Previous experience coordinating or managing a client-facing team.

Excellent organisational and communication skills.

Strong attention to detail and the ability to anticipate client needs.

A polished, calm and highly professional manner.

Strong computer skills, including Excel.

The ability to manage multiple priorities in a fast-paced environment.

Absolute discretion when dealing with high-profile clients.

This is a senior opportunity for someone who takes pride in delivering exceptional service and understands that in a luxury environment, every detail matters.
